Preferred Qualifications
- Strong electrical engineering background in analog/mixed-signal testing methodologies or with prior industry experience in owning validation/test efforts on products
- Multi disciplinary understanding of EE, ME and Physics principles
- High proficiency in software and algorithm prototyping/analysis using scripting languages like Matlab/Python
- Willingness to wear multiple hats, go beyond normal Roles and Responsibilities to dive deep in to an issue including ability to breakdown an existing Algorithm to enhance understanding
- Experience in HW prototyping, Design of Experiments (DoE), FA/CA (Failure Analysis / Corrective Action)
- Proficient in data visualization and statistical analysis tools such as Tableau, SpotFire, JMP, Python or Matlab or similar
- Excellent project management skills, written/verbal communication skills and solid people skills
- Experience with touch technology is a plus

Pay & Benefits
- At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$175,800 and $312,200,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.
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ple’s disc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ple’s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You’ll also receive benefits including: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ses — including tuition.
